We were on a pseudo-pelagic trip that departed from Pucusana the afternoon of Friday, January 13, 2012, and took us around some of the rocky islands in the bay and Pacific Ocean to bird. Brad photographed a Blackish-Oystercatcher, Haematopus ater, to show the bird's features: blackish plumage, reddish-orange bill, and pinkish legs and feet. A red wattle can be seen surrounding this bird's yellow iris. Blackish Oystercatchers exhibit rapid direct flight using shallow wing beats. Temperatures were in the mid-80's with sunny skies and high humidity. Individual birds may live for more than fifteen years. A group of oystercatchers is known as a 'parcel' (great for crossword puzzle solvers!).
